TET2-mutant clonal hematopoiesis prevents T-cell exhaustion and suppresses cancer metastasis [RNA-seq]

GSE327454 Mus musculus Expression profiling by high throughput sequencing 19 samples 2026/04/17 GPL21273
Summary
TET2-mutant clonal hematopoiesis (CH) is associated with reduced cancer metastasis in human cohorts. Using mouse models of colorectal cancer liver metastasis, we demonstrate that Tet2-deficient hematopoietic cells suppress metastatic tumor burden by preventing CD8+ T-cell exhaustion. Bulk RNA-seq of sorted CD4+ and CD8+ tumor-infiltrating lymphocytes (TILs) from Vav1CreTet2KO, Cd4CreTet2KO, and Tet2fl/fl control mice was performed to characterize transcriptional changes associated with Tet2 loss in tumor-infiltrating T cells.
